Output 2ec813035791201986fabbb61d0824c1ba52931a597ce0920b3e7455dfc95dda:0

value
58688074
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ddcd6ad7f087f76620d0379a6da29be1a0995a75 OP_EQUALVERIFY OP_CHECKSIG
address
LfSjgFnbVTVrJdvMaK84q3Ci7Q5Qi5xyGH
transaction
2ec813035791201986fabbb61d0824c1ba52931a597ce0920b3e7455dfc95dda
spent
true